Belay Tefera is a scholar working on Safety Research,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health and Sociology and Political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Belay Tefera has authored 33 papers receiving a total of 219 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 11 papers in Safety Research, 8 papers in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health and 7 papers in Sociology and Political Science. Recurrent topics in Belay Tefera's work include Poverty, Education, and Child Welfare (9 papers), Global Maternal and Child Health (8 papers) and Child Nutrition and Water Access (5 papers). Belay Tefera is often cited by papers focused on Poverty, Education, and Child Welfare (9 papers), Global Maternal and Child Health (8 papers) and Child Nutrition and Water Access (5 papers). Belay Tefera collaborates with scholars based in Ethiopia, Australia and India. Belay Tefera's co-authors include Dawit Kumilachew Yimenu, Dagmawi Chilot, Yibeltal Yismaw Gela, Desalegn Anmut Bitew, Kedir Teji Roba, Mehari Woldemariam Merid, Mihret Getnet, Atalay Goshu Muluneh, Adugnaw Zeleke Alem and Bedasa Taye Merga and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, PLoS ONE and Scientific Reports.
